    probably USB problem

    I work on a 2 years old computer, WinXP Prof. Sp2, IE8.
    I clean the system with CCleaner at least once daily.
    My computer has 6 USB outlets, two of them on the front panel.
    The modem is a XAVI external and connected to a network at 2Mbps.
    The computer works correctly offline, but when working on the Internet from time to time the connection is lost.
    The local area connection and the modem functioning reports as “connected” and in the Device Manager seems everything OK.
    I changed the Modem USB contact from the back outlet to the one on the front panel and the internet connection returned but after a while I lost it again. Then I changed the contact from one to the other of the front USB outlets, and again received conection for some time.
    I checked with Malwarebytes, and it found no problems.
    There is no error message on the screen and the IE page remains blank.
    The computer continues to work fine offline.
    The problem is probably in the USB outlets, but I don’t know if that’s so or how to find and repair.
